Output 781f66ffaf0cd220b03c531f84da47862ea29ecda34d275b514ddd67d60e9c3f:0

value
152628279
script pubkey
OP_0 OP_PUSHBYTES_20 3379edd7e550f624236243a2250b62dd235b94af
address
bc1qxdu7m4l92rmzggmzgw3z2zmzm534h990zypdqk
transaction
781f66ffaf0cd220b03c531f84da47862ea29ecda34d275b514ddd67d60e9c3f